Compare 10/36 and 6/21
10/36 is smaller than 6/21
Steps for comparing f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 36 and 21 is 252
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 252 - For the 1st fraction, since 36 × 7 = 252,
10/36 = 10 × 7/36 × 7 = 70/252 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 21 × 12 = 252,
6/21 = 6 × 12/21 × 12 = 72/252 - Since the denominators are now the same, the fraction with the bigger numerator is the greater fraction
- 70/252 < 72/252 or 10/36 < 6/21
